The other thing is the hours that they work, there are only two shifts in a 24hr period 6am to 6pm and 6pm to 6am, so 12 hour shifts! I don’t know about you but I think I would go nuts sitting in a truck for 12 hours straight! I reckon fatigue would be a major cause of a lot of accidents!
Filled up our water tanks today, we can carry 250 litres with us, and some caravan parks have dodgy bore water, so it is better to fill up at a reliable water source than have to drain tanks that have yucky water in them. We also have a filtration system on the van that makes our water drinkable.
